Before posting, each Tripadvisor review goes through an automated tracking system, which collects information, answering the following questions: how, what, where and when. If the system detects something that potentially contradicts our community guidelines, the review is not published.
When the system detects a problem, a review may be automatically rejected, sent to the reviewer for validation, or manually reviewed by our team of content specialists, who work 24/7 to maintain the quality of the reviews on our site.
Our team checks each review posted on the site disputed by our community as not meeting our community guidelines.

We stayed here for 9 nights during our visit in Tokyo. It was an excellent stay. The Hotel was extremely clean and comfortable. The location is just across the street from Gotanda Station in JR Yamanote Line, meaning you can reach every corner in Tokyo easily. Gotanda Station is also 1 station next to Shinagawa station, where you can take Shinkansens (every Shinkansen will stop at Shinagawa station) and also trains to Narita/Haneda Airport which is more comfortable compare with Tokyo Station. You can find a convenience store (711) next door and many eateries less than 5 mins walk around the Hotel. A big supermarket and department store is located nearby within 5 mins walk and connected directly with Gotanda Station. The Hotel does not have any restaurant but it has a restaurant tenant which is open for 24 hours. We also had our breakfast here at the restaurant. The menu was limited though. And the breakfast menu did not change during our entire stay :) so same menu every day. The room was very good and it has a washing machine and small kitchenette and we found the washing machine is really helpful. They also provide free detergent as well. Really helpful. The only note that I have is that when I booked through Agoda, it did not inform us how much they charge for a child (10 yo), so I wrote to the Hotel about the extra charge. They replied and I agreed to pay. Later I found out that they charged me double compare with the rate at their website. When I checked in, I asked why they charged me double, they said because they upgrade me to next category of rooms (they did it without informing us they that they upgrade our room). So I think it is better to double check before you proceed with the booking. Also when I want to extend our stay, when I met the Front Office staff, he ensured that they would not charge me for extra charge. But when we checked out, the Hotel insist to charge me the extra charge (for our child). So again, please check and recheck. The staff were really nice and helpful even they could not speak English well, but they really tried. I would definitely recommend this Hotel.

The location of this hotel is perfect as it is just next to JR Gotanda Station (Yamanote Line) and the Metro Gotanda Station. Shibuya could be reached in 7 minutes and Shinjuku in 15 minutes from the hotel! We reach the hotel from Narita Airport by Keisei Skyliner and change to JR Yamanote line at Nippori Station in around 1 hour. There is a washer & dryer available in your room! You can use it for free. Washing powder is also provided! Appreciate it so much. It could save up a lot of spaces in your luggage for shopping in Tokyo and bring less clothes. Also, there is a small kitchen with pot cooking utensils provided. Could just buy fresh food from nearby supermarket and cook in room. The breakfast is provided by the restaurant on 2/F with several combo sets (eg pancake, salmon rice, pork rice, etc) to choose. Not much choices but acceptable as we do not eat much in breakfast. Will consider this hotel when I return to Tokyo in future.
